Tram
If you are near Amsterdam Central Station, take tram line 2 or 12 towards 'Dam'. Get off at the 'Koningsplein' stop. From there, you will see the square directly in front of you.
Bus
From Amsterdam Central Station, take bus line 48 towards 'Zuidas'. Get off at 'Stadhouderskade' stop. Walk towards the river, then turn right on 'Weteringschans'. Continue walking until you reach 'Koningsplein', which will be on your left.
Walking
If you are in the Museumplein area, head east towards 'Stadhouderskade'. Follow 'Stadhouderskade' until you reach 'Koningsplein'. This should take about 10-15 minutes on foot.
Bicycle
If you have rented a bicycle, start from the Rijksmuseum and head towards 'Weteringschans'. Continue biking straight until you reach 'Koningsplein'. There are bike lanes, making it safe and easy to navigate.
